ICE takes into custody wife, kids of migrant illegally in U.S. charged in Boulder antisemitic attack

The family of Mohamed Soliman, who allegedly injured 12 people during a pro-Israel demonstration, were arrested by ICE and HSI.

The wife and five children of the Egyptian migrant charged this past weekend during a pro-Israel event in Boulder, Colorado, were arrested Tuesday by U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ement agents. 

The family members were arrested after 45-year-old Mohamed Soliman was charged Monday with 16 counts of attempted murder in the first degree in connection with the attack in the city of Boulder, Colorado on Sunday.

Soliman told investigators he “wanted to kill all Zionist people” 

He entered the U.S. in August 2022 on a B2 visa, which is typically a tourism visa, that expired in February 2023. 

He filed for asylum in September 2022 and was granted a work permit after his B2 visa expired. The work permit expired on March 28, and Soliman has been in the country illegally since then, according to federal officials.

The family's arrest also follows a warning by Secretary of State Marco Rubio about the families of terrorists. 

"In light of yesterday’s horrific attack, all terrorists, their family members, and terrorist sympathizers here on a visa should know that under the Trump Administration we will find you, revoke your visa, and deport you," Rubio posted on X. 

The FBI called the Sunday attack that injured or burned 12 people an "act of terror." 

Soliman allegedly threw two Molotov cocktails during a pro-Israel "Run for Their Lives" demonstration in Boulder, Colorado on Sunday.

He was protesting for the release of Israeli hostages in Gaza disguised as a gardener, according to FOX.

President Trump condemned the anti-Semitic violence on X Monday blaming the attack on President Biden’s open border policy. 

“Yesterday’s horrific attack in Boulder, Colorado, will not be tolerated in the United States of America. He came in through Biden’s ridiculous Open Border Policy, which has hurt our country so badly. He must go out under the “Trump” Policy,” Trump said. “Acts of Terrorism will be prosecuted to the fullest extent of the Law.”
